Types of Outdoor Camping Toilets

When it comes to outdoor camping toilets, there are several types to choose from, each with its own set of advantages and disadvantages. For instance, portable camping toilets are great for backpackers and solo campers who need a lightweight and compact option. These toilets are usually made of plastic and have a small tank that can be easily emptied and cleaned. On the other hand, cassette toilets are a popular choice among family campers and RV owners who need a more permanent solution. They have a larger tank and are often more comfortable to use, but they can be heavier and more expensive.

One of the most important things to consider when choosing an outdoor camping toilet is the type of camping you will be doing. If you will be camping in remote areas with no access to plumbing, a self-contained toilet may be the best option. These toilets have a built-in tank that can be emptied and cleaned, and they are often more environmentally friendly than traditional toilets. However, they can be more expensive and require more maintenance than other types of toilets.

Another type of outdoor camping toilet is the bucket toilet, which is a simple and inexpensive option for campers who don’t need a lot of frills. These toilets are essentially just a bucket with a seat and lid, and they can be lined with a plastic bag for easy cleanup. While they may not be the most comfortable option, they are often the most affordable and can be a great choice for large groups or families.

In addition to these types of toilets, there are also composting toilets that use natural processes to break down human waste into a safe and odorless compost. These toilets are a great option for campers who are concerned about the environmental impact of their camping trip, and they can be a good choice for long-term camping trips. However, they can be more expensive than other types of toilets, and they require regular maintenance to keep them working properly.

Outdoor Camping Toilet Maintenance and Cleaning

One of the most important things to consider when using an outdoor camping toilet is maintenance and cleaning. Regular cleaning and maintenance can help to prevent odors and messes, and can also help to extend the life of the toilet. For example, portable camping toilets should be emptied and cleaned after each use, while cassette toilets may need to be cleaned and descaled on a regular basis. It’s also important to follow the manufacturer’s instructions for maintenance and cleaning, as this will vary depending on the type of toilet.

In addition to regular cleaning, it’s also important to dispose of waste properly. This may involve emptying the toilet tank into a designated dumping station, or using a composting system to break down the waste. It’s also important to wash your hands thoroughly after using the toilet, and to keep the toilet area clean and free of debris. By following these simple maintenance and cleaning tips, you can help to keep your outdoor camping toilet in good working order and prevent any unpleasant odors or messes.

Another important aspect of outdoor camping toilet maintenance is storing the toilet when not in use. This may involve draining the tank and cleaning the toilet, as well as storing it in a dry and secure location. It’s also important to check the toilet regularly for any signs of damage or wear, and to make any necessary repairs. By storing the toilet properly and performing regular maintenance, you can help to extend its life and ensure that it continues to function properly.

When it comes to cleaning an outdoor camping toilet, there are several products and techniques that can be used. For example, some toilets can be cleaned with soap and water, while others may require specialized cleaning products. It’s also important to wear gloves and follow proper safety protocols when cleaning the toilet, as this can help to prevent the spread of illness and disease. By following these simple maintenance and cleaning tips, you can help to keep your outdoor camping toilet in good working order and ensure a safe and healthy camping experience.

Can I use an outdoor camping toilet in cold weather?

Using an outdoor camping toilet in cold weather can be a bit more challenging, but it’s definitely possible. The first thing to consider is the type of toilet you’re using – some toilets, such as portable toilets, are more suitable for cold weather than others. You’ll also want to think about how you’ll keep the toilet from freezing – this can be done by using insulation, such as a foam seat cover, or by keeping the toilet in a warm and sheltered location. And don’t forget to use the right type of chemicals or treatments to help prevent freezing and keep the toilet functioning properly.

It’s also a good idea to take some extra precautions when using an outdoor camping toilet in cold weather. For example, you may want to use a toilet tent or enclosure to help keep the wind and cold out. And be sure to wear warm and waterproof clothing, such as a hat and gloves, to help keep you warm and dry. By taking these precautions, you can use your outdoor camping toilet safely and comfortably, even in cold weather. Just remember to always follow the manufacturer’s instructions and take the necessary safety precautions to ensure a happy and healthy camping experience.

How much do outdoor camping toilets cost?

The cost of outdoor camping toilets can vary widely, depending on the type and features of the toilet. Portable toilets, for example, can range in price from under $100 to over $500, depending on the size and features of the toilet. Composting toilets, on the other hand, can be more expensive, ranging in price from $200 to over $1,000. And bucket toilets are often the most affordable option, with prices starting at around $20. But no matter what your budget is, there’s an outdoor camping toilet out there that’s right for you.

It’s also worth considering the long-term costs of owning an outdoor camping toilet. For example, some toilets may require special chemicals or treatments to function properly, which can add to the overall cost. And others may require more maintenance and upkeep than others, which can also affect the overall cost. But by choosing a toilet that’s durable and well-made, you can minimize the long-term costs and enjoy a comfortable and convenient camping experience for years to come. So don’t be afraid to shop around and compare prices – with a little bit of research, you can find an outdoor camping toilet that fits your budget and meets your needs.
